Solving "10 is what percent of 40" - Step-by-Step

Now, let's tackle the specific problem of determining what percent 10 is of 40. There are a couple of methods to solve this.

Method 1: Using the Fraction Approach

  1. Form a fraction: Write the part (10) as the numerator and the whole (40) as the denominator: 10/40.
  2. Simplify the fraction: Reduce the fraction 10/40 to its simplest form by dividing both the numerator and denominator by their greatest common divisor, which is 10. This gives us 1/4.
  3. Convert to a percentage: Multiply the simplified fraction by 100%: (1/4) * 100% = 25%.

Which means, 10 is 25% of 40.

Method 2: Using the Proportion Method

  1. Set up a proportion: We can represent the problem as a proportion: 10/40 = x/100, where 'x' represents the percentage we want to find.
  2. Cross-multiply: Multiply the numerator of the first fraction by the denominator of the second fraction, and vice versa: 10 * 100 = 40 * x.
  3. Solve for x: Simplify the equation: 1000 = 40x. Divide both sides by 40: x = 1000/40 = 25.

So, x = 25, meaning 10 is 25% of 40.

Real-World Examples

The ability to calculate percentages is constantly being used in our daily lives. Here are a few examples:

  • Discounts: If an item is priced at $50 and is 20% off, the discount amount is $10 (20% of $50), and the sale price is $40.
  • Sales Tax: If you buy an item for $20 and the sales tax is 7%, the tax amount is $1.40 (7% of $20), bringing the total to $21.40.
  • Test Scores: A student scores 85 out of 100 on a test, achieving an 85% score.

Common Misconceptions

One common misconception is confusing the "part" and the "whole." It's easy to get these roles reversed, leading to incorrect calculations. Always carefully identify which number represents the part you're trying to find the percentage of and which represents the whole. Another misconception is assuming that a larger whole will always result in a larger percentage. This isn't true; the percentage depends on the relationship between the part and the whole.
